| commit | e83670cfb0184aa6719df15546bbd909554491d2 | [log] |
|---|---|---|
| author | Caolán McNamara <caolanm@redhat.com> | Thu Mar 11 20:23:31 2021 +0000 |
| committer | Adolfo Jayme Barrientos <fitojb@ubuntu.com> | Sun Mar 14 23:54:23 2021 +0100 |
| tree | 069138c6933a5c021496b81a7ad81953af1626c0 | |
| parent | 8265193e3dd350ce48119c85d09f058aa58a5542 [diff] |
do same set error state as ReadAndVerifySignature does this function is nearly exactly the same as ReadAndVerifySignature except it doesn't set error-state on exception during parse Change-Id: Ife881f639a11d3185920ca62cc2cd22812fae36d Reviewed-on: https://gerrit.libreoffice.org/c/core/+/112366 Tested-by: Jenkins Reviewed-by: Michael Stahl <michael.stahl@allotropia.de> Reviewed-by: Miklos Vajna <vmiklos@collabora.com> Reviewed-on: https://gerrit.libreoffice.org/c/core/+/112394 Reviewed-by: Adolfo Jayme Barrientos <fitojb@ubuntu.com>
diff --git a/xmlsecurity/source/helper/xmlsignaturehelper.cxx b/xmlsecurity/source/helper/xmlsignaturehelper.cxx index 9ba588d..e52f41d 100644 --- a/xmlsecurity/source/helper/xmlsignaturehelper.cxx +++ b/xmlsecurity/source/helper/xmlsignaturehelper.cxx
@@ -405,6 +405,7 @@ bool XMLSignatureHelper::ReadAndVerifySignatureStorageStream(const css::uno::Ref catch(const uno::Exception&) { DBG_UNHANDLED_EXCEPTION("xmlsecurity.helper"); mbError = true; } mpXSecController->releaseSignatureReader();